Food wastewater is rich in carbohydrates, protein and lipids and other organic matter, and it is the main source of organic phase of municipal solid waste. The organic waste accounts for about40%to60%. The high content of organic compounds, water content and ease of deterioration make it both a pollutant and a recyclable resource.To make the food waste harmless, recyclable and less in amount, we use the Upflow Anaerobic Sludge Blanket (UASB) reactor for simulating anaerobic digestion of food waste on the degradation of analog processing. And we discussed the influent organic concentration, hydraulic retention time’s influence on anaerobic digestion for food waste anaerobic digestion pilot project to provide guidance to the practical application.The results showed that:the cultivation of anaerobic sludge and the domestication process should ensure there is enough water alkalinity in order to prevent acidification of the pollutants that are not caused by pH value of the VFA into decline, thereby enhancing the system stability.During the inspection of the influence of influent organic concentration on the degradation of food waste anaerobic digestion, we found the amount of gas production and methane production increased with the influent organic load increased rapidly。When the influent organic concentration is12000mgCOD/L, the maximum gas production16.5L/d is reached, the corresponding methane content of8.10L/d, COD removal rate was97.29%, the effluent VFA concentration of7.8mmol/L.In this process, the addition of NaHCO3and NH4+from the decomposition of protein to participate in regulating the alkalinity to balance the maintain system, the basic reactor was maintained at6.89-7.31in pH. microbial growth and metabolism of the reactor were in good condition. When further improving the influent organic concentration to14000mgCOD/L, the gas production decreased, and the effluent VFA concentration was11.9mmol/L, at this time it is not appropriate to raise the organic concentration, by Studying the impact of different hydraulic retention time (HRT) on the food waste anaerobic digestion, it was found that by extending HRT, influent organic matter and microbial would contact more fully, as a result a significant improvement in organic matter removal was observed and gas production has gradually picked up, but marginally. It showed that high concentrations of food waste water is suitable for the growth of anaerobic microorganisms and it is feasible in a certain volume of the organic load degradation of food waste to use anaerobic digestion process.
